[Post 499] Scammed In China: How Trojan Horses Launch Malware Attacks On Our Devices | Cyber Scammed - Part 1/3





Summary

In China, cyber attackers are taking advantage of the ubiquity of instant messaging platforms such as WeChat to launch trojan horses. The baits are disguised as all sorts of innocuous documents and links, such as free software, free games, or even celebrity gossip. Once the user clicks on the bait and the malware has been installed, the hacker can gain control of the device remotely. From there, they are free to perform a host of unauthorised actions – from observing one’s social interactions on various platforms for social engineering, to impersonating the victim or their bosses for monetary gain.
